The political advocacy arm of the Heritage Foundation, Heritage Action for America, was founded in April 2010.In an op-ed, Edwin J. Feulner and Michael A. Needham wrote that Heritage Action was formed "to spend money to push legislation [] without the obstacles faced by a nonprofit like the Heritage Foundation."
